Force
An influence required to move a stationary object, change the direction of motion, accelerate or decelerate an object, or change its shape.
Newton's First Law
The principle stating that if a body is at rest or its velocity is not changing, then either no force is acting on it or the net effect of different forces acting on it is zero.
Newton's Second Law
The principle stating that the greater the force applied on a body, the greater is the rate of change in velocity, also known as acceleration.
Newton's Third Law
The principle stating that when one body applies a force on another body, the second body applies an equal and opposite force on the first.
Action and Reaction
The terms used to describe the equal and opposite forces that occur when one body applies a force on another, as described by Newton's third law.
Measurement of Force
Determined by finding the acceleration produced in a body; mathematically expressed as Force=mass of the object×acceleration produced in it.
Acceleration
The rate of change in velocity of a body, which increases as the force applied to the body increases.
